Omais,

It is a general practice that if somebody is on leave for 10 days and some gazetted holidays come during this leave period, meaning holidays are sandwiched between the normal leave, they will be treated as leave. In case such holidays or gazetted holidays come before or immediately after the leave period, they will be treated as holidays/gazetted holidays that will not affect employees' leave or pay.

Hi dear,

As far as my knowledge goes, if anybody takes a three-day leave and Sunday falls in between, even Sunday is considered as a leave according to Indian company norms. For example, if I take leave on Saturday and Monday, and then resume my duty on Tuesday, three days of leave will be counted in my account.

I hope this explanation gives you a clear idea.
